I was using outlook 2007 with an imap account for months when one day
the imap mail gets wiped out on the server. When connecting with
outlook 2007 it sees this and flushes the data file and now I have no
email.

I should note that I had set it up to download ALL the email and not
just the headers so I would have a local backup.
 
D

Diane Poremsky

that's how offline copies work. if you want it as backup you need to save a
copy of the pst or move saved mail to a new pst.

As an addendum to this: the point of IMAP is the centralised server - the
messages should have been backed up there.

Do you have another machine which you've been using with this IMAP account
and which still holds a copy of the messages? If you can access it without
allowing Outlook to connect to the net then you should be able to find the
Outlook store ( .pst?) file that holds its offline copies of the messages and
extract / import them.
